Community vs. Ecosystem An ecosystem takes all interactions into account, including both biotic and abiotic factors. WebJan 29, 2016 · Population - All the members of one species that live in a defined area. Community - All the different species that live together in an area. Ecosystem - All the living and non-living components of an area. Here is a video to help with this concept. Levels of Organization in Ecology - Mr Pauller. Community – All the different species that live together in an area. Ecosystem – All the living and non-living components of an area. WebEcosystem. Ecosystems are where the abiotic and biotic factors come together to form a. place to live. There are many types of ecosystems like ponds, lakes, grasslands, and forests. There are not boundaries in a ecosystem, even though some are. obvious like the shore line of a beach or the banks of a pond.
